Discover more about Guadalquivir Garden

Nestled along the banks of the Guadalquivir River, Guadalquivir Garden is a stunning oasis in the heart of Seville. This expansive garden is an enchanting destination for tourists looking to immerse themselves in nature's beauty while enjoying a peaceful atmosphere. With its meticulously landscaped grounds, the garden features a diverse array of plants, flowers, and trees that bloom throughout the seasons. Visitors can meander along winding paths, taking in the vibrant colors and pleasant aromas that fill the air. The garden is not just a feast for the senses; it also offers several picturesque spots perfect for photography, picnics, or simply relaxing under the shade of a tree. Adding to its charm, Guadalquivir Garden boasts several small ponds and fountains, providing a calming ambient sound that enhances the tranquil setting. The garden is also home to various species of birds, making it a delightful spot for birdwatchers and nature enthusiasts. Whether you are looking to take a leisurely stroll, enjoy a good book, or engage in a peaceful reflection, this garden serves as a perfect retreat from the hustle and bustle of the city.     Getting There

    Public Bus

    From the city center, head to Plaza Nueva and catch the bus line 27 towards 'Los Bermejales'. Stay on the bus for about 20 minutes, and get off at the 'C. Matemáticos Rey Pastor y Castro' stop. From there, the Guadalquivir Garden will be a short walk down the street.

    Taxi

    If you prefer a more direct route, you can take a taxi from anywhere in Seville. Simply tell the driver 'Guadalquivir Garden' or give them the address: C. Matemáticos Rey Pastor y Castro, s/n, 41092 Sevilla. The journey should take around 15 minutes depending on traffic.

    Walking

    If you are in the vicinity of the Isla de la Cartuja, you can reach the Guadalquivir Garden by walking. Head southwest towards the main road, Avenida de los Descubrimientos, and then turn right. Continue straight for about 15 minutes until you reach the garden's entrance on C. Matemáticos Rey Pastor y Castro.

    Bicycle Rental

    For a more scenic route, consider renting a bicycle. Find a nearby bike rental shop, and head towards the Guadalquivir River. Follow the riverbank path until you reach C. Matemáticos Rey Pastor y Castro. The garden will be accessible from the path.
